How they compare
Belarus currently reports 93,432 t against 84,709 t in Netherlands (Kingdom of the), a difference of 8,723 t.
That makes Belarus's figure about 1.1 times Netherlands (Kingdom of the)'s.
The two have swapped places 8 times across 32 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Belarus ahead.
Belarus ranks 54th and Netherlands (Kingdom of the) ranks 57th of 186 countries.
Belarus has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Belarus | Netherlands (Kingdom of the) |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 92,477 t | 88,501 t | 3,977 t | Belarus |
| 2000s | 102,140 t | 85,709 t | 16,431 t | Belarus |
| 2010s | 102,389 t | 85,525 t | 16,864 t | Belarus |
| 2020s | 91,398 t | 86,947 t | 4,450 t | Belarus |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The Cropland Nutrient balance domain contains information on the flows of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ium from mineral fertilizer, manure applied, atmospheric deposition, crop removal, and biological fixation over cropland and per unit area of cropland. The flows are aggregated to total inputs and total outputs, from which the overall nutrient balance and nutrient use efficiency on cropland are calculated. Statistics are disseminated in units of tonnes and in kg/ha, as appropriate. Nutrient use efficiency is expressed as a fraction (%).
